Vegetables high in calcium include collard greens, spinach, turnip greens, kale, mustard greens, beet greens, bok choy, okra, Swiss chard, and broccoli raab. One cup of cooked cauliflower provides 73 to 77 percent of the recommended daily amount of vitamin C, 19 percent of the daily vitamin K amount and 8 percent of the daily manganese amount . Fewer Than 1 in 5,000 Meet Sodium and Potassium Recommended Intakes A staggering 99.99 percent of Americans fail to get the minimum recommended potassium intake (despite it being perhaps only half of our natural intake) and stay below the recommended sodium intake (even though it may be twice our natural intake). Here are the top four highest-calorie vegetables shown in the chart above: Garlic (cup) - 203 calories Corn (cup) - 177 calories Potatoes (cup) - 116 calories Sweet Potatoes (cup) - 114 calories All of these vegetables have more than 100 calories per cup, although it's unlikely someone would consume 1 cup of Garlic!
